By storing it correctly, you can preserve its appearance and functionality.<\/p>\n<h3>Factors to Consider Before Storage<\/h3>\n<h4>Material of the Case<\/h4>\n<p>Eyewear cases come in a variety of materials, including leather, plastic, metal, and fabric. Each material requires different care. Leather cases, for example, are prone to drying out and cracking if not stored properly. They should be kept in an environment with moderate humidity. Plastic cases, on the other hand, are more durable but can become brittle if exposed to extreme temperatures. Metal cases can rust if they come into contact with moisture, and fabric cases can attract dust and stains.<\/p>\n<h4>Location and Environment<\/h4>\n<p>The place where you store your eyeglasses case plays a vital role. Avoid storing cases in direct sunlight, as prolonged exposure can cause fading and damage to the materials. High &#8211; humidity areas, such as bathrooms, can lead to mold growth on fabric cases and rusting on metal ones. Temperature fluctuations can also be detrimental, especially for cases made of materials like leather or plastic. It&#8217;s best to choose a cool, dry, and stable environment for storage.<\/p>\n<h3>Ideal Storage Methods<\/h3>\n<h4>In a Drawer<\/h4>\n<p>One of the simplest and most effective ways to store your eyeglasses case is in a drawer. You can also stack multiple boxes if you have limited space, but make sure not to stack them too high to avoid damaging the cases at the bottom.<\/p>\n<h3>Special Considerations for Different Case Types<\/h3>\n<h4>Leather Cases<\/h4>\n<p>Leather is a luxurious and popular material for eyeglasses cases. To store leather cases, keep them away from direct sunlight and heat sources. You can also treat the leather with a leather conditioner periodically to keep it soft and supple. If the case gets wet, gently pat it dry with a soft cloth and let it air &#8211; dry naturally. Avoid using a hairdryer or other heating devices, as this can cause the leather to shrink and crack. Store leather cases in a breathable bag or container to prevent them from drying out.<\/p>\n<h4>Plastic Cases<\/h4>\n<p>Plastic cases are lightweight and durable. However, they can be easily scratched. To prevent scratches, store plastic cases away from sharp objects. You can wrap the case in a soft cloth or place it in a padded container. Plastic cases are generally more resistant to moisture than leather cases, but it&#8217;s still important to keep them dry to avoid discoloration. If the case becomes dirty, you can clean it with a mild soap and water solution, then dry it thoroughly before storing.<\/p>\n<h4>Metal Cases<\/h4>\n<p>Metal cases offer a sleek and stylish look, but they are prone to rust. To prevent rusting, wipe the case with a dry cloth regularly to remove any moisture. If the case has a metal finish, avoid using ab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the finish. Store metal cases in a dry environment, and consider using a desiccant pack in the storage container to absorb any excess moisture.<\/p>\n<h4>Fabric Cases<\/h4>\n<p>Fabric cases are often soft and comfortable to carry. However, they can attract dust and stains. To keep fabric cases clean, store them in a dust &#8211; proof container. If the case gets stained, spot &#8211; clean it with a mild detergent and a soft brush. Let it air &#8211; dry completely before storing. You can also use a fabric protector spray to make the case more resistant to stains.<\/p>\n<h3>Maintaining the Eyeglasses Inside the Case<\/h3>\n<p>While storing the eyeglasses case is important, it&#8217;s also essential to take care of the glasses inside. Before putting the glasses in the case, make sure they are clean. Use a microfiber cloth to wipe the lenses and frames gently. Avoid folding the glasses in an improper way, as this can damage the hinges.
